How CFGI Calculates the MetLife Fear and Greed Index

CFGI combines live MetLife market signals into one fear and greed reading. The modules below show whether the current MetLife score is being driven by price action, impulse, volatility, volume, technicals, social sentiment, dominance, search interest, whale activity or order book pressure.

Financials

Annual revenue, net income and earnings per share. “Growth” is year-over-year revenue.

YearRevenueGrowthNet incomeEPS
2025$77.08B+10%$3.38B$4.80
2024$69.94B+3%$4.43B$5.98
2023$67.71B-0%$1.58B$1.82
2022$67.97B+7%$5.28B$6.35
2021$63.37B-7%$6.86B$7.70
2020$67.89B-2%$5.41B$5.72
2019$69.62B+2%$5.90B$6.10
2018$67.94B+9%$5.12B$4.95
2017$62.31B+3%$4.01B$3.74
2016$60.53B-1%$850.0M$0.68
2015$61.34B-16%$5.37B$3.48
2014$73.32B+8%$6.31B$5.48
2013$68.20B+3%$3.37B$2.93
2012$66.28B-6%$1.32B$1.12
2011$70.24B+34%$6.42B$5.81
2010$52.25B+27%$2.67B$3.02
2009$41.06B-19%$-2.25B$-2.93
2008$50.98B+8%$3.21B$4.19
2007$47.16B-2%$4.32B$5.62
2006$48.25B+8%$6.29B$8.09
2005$44.63B+15%$4.71B$6.21
2004$38.70B+10%$2.76B$3.67
2003$35.09B+8%$2.22B$2.97
2002$32.48B+6%$1.60B$2.28
2001$30.58B-0%$473.0M$0.64
2000$30.65B+24%$953.0M$1.52
1999$24.75B-7%$617.0M$0.79
1998$26.52B+1771%$1.34B$1.72
1997$1.42B+14%$1.20B$1.61
1996$1.24B+6%$853.0M$1.14
1995$1.18B$699.0M$0.94
